Once you have finished translating your PDF you can download the final PDF. 

If you have a license for Infix Pro PDF Editor, the download is usually free-of-charge. If not, you will have to use your TransPDF credits to complete the download.

A final PDF has:

  • No editing restrictions
  • No cover page
  • No watermarks
  • Can be viewed and edited as a side-by-side comparison with the original PDF.
  • Can be edited using the free demo version of Infix Pro PDF Editor without any watermarks being added.

Obtaining the Final PDF

  1. There are two ways to obtain a final PDF:
    • Drag & Drop your translated XLIFF file onto Infix Pro PDF Editor
    • Open a preview of your translated PDF you saved earlier.
  1. Choose Translate->Download Final PDF... or press Download Final PDF tool icon on the Translation toolbar (View->Toolbars->Translation).
    If the menu item is disabled, the PDF currently open is not one generated by TransPDF or is already a 'final' PDF purchased earlier.
  2. If you don't have a valid license for Infix Pro PDF Editor:
    1. The Buy Final Translation dialog shows the cost of the translation and your current credit balance.
    2. If you do not have enough credits to buy the translation, click on Buy Credits. The purchase page will open in your default web browser.
    3. If you purchase additional credits, press the Refresh button in the dialog to update your credit balance.
    4. Press Buy and Download to purchase the final translation. 
  3. Choose a file name for the final PDF and press Save
  4. Choose how you want to view the PDF - on it's own, or as a side-by-side comparison with the original PDF.

Infix Pro PDF Editor will perform a problem report on the PDF as it opens. This will show you any text whose size has been altered by more than 10% in order to fit into an existing text box. 

Your annual free-usage allowance

Even when you have a valid Infix Pro PDF Editor license, there is limit to the number of final PDFs you can generate. To find out your limit, go to 'My Account' in TransPDF.

If you exceed your usage limit in any 365-day period, use your TransPDF credits to pay for final PDFs.
